ABYAN - SABA
The Governor of Abyan, Maj. Gen. Abu Bakr Hussein Salem, has followed up on the progress of the function of the Central Bank branch in Zunjubar after its rehabilitation and equipment at a total cost of 220 million riyals with government funding.
The governor was briefed by the general manager of the bank’s branch, Hussein Mahdi, on the bank’s financial situation during the months of May and June, after the bank’s activity resumed from its headquarters in the provincial capital.
In addition, the Governor of Abyan discussed, with the Executive Director of the Yaf'aa Foundation for Development Khaled Al-Hosni, a number of investment opportunities that the Foundation intends to establish in the governorate to establish a project of 1,000 housing units in three phases, in addition to the possibility of investing in the agricultural field.
